Oil Cooler AJ20D6 (Genuine) LR180398

£359.99 £299.99
SKU
LR180398LR

Oil cooler L560 AJ20D6

 

LR125344 JDE40790 LR172844 JDE41387 LR180398

More Information
SKU LR180398LR
Country of Manufacture China
Manufacturer Land Rover